Overview
This project focused on autonomous drone flights for wind turbine inspection. The system generates high-resolution mosaics of the full windmill, and employs computer vision techniques to automatically detect defects, improving inspection safety and efficiency. Due to the scarcity of anomalous data, novel synthetic techniques have been employed.
